From te-wa's website:
A 40x52 inch underquilt designed to save weight and bulk by giving you the lightest and most compressible product for the demanding hanger.
Made with first quality 1.1 ripstop, 7oz of Hungarian 800+ fill power down with a differential cut shell, and quality hardware these standard quilts will take most users below Freezing for a low weight of 13 ounces.
